titleOfInvention | Obfuscation using hooking technique Automatic JavaScript decryption and malicious web site detection |
abstract | The present invention provides a method for detecting a malicious web site, comprising: receiving an HTML document including obfuscated Java script code; applying an inline hooking technique to an eval function of jscript.dll, a doccument.write function of mshtml.dll, and an element.appendChild function; Checking whether a hidden Iframe code exists in the hooking result; Detecting a web server containing the HTML document as a malicious code destination; Executing the SRC address of the hidden Iframe code in a browser to which a CoCreateInstance function hooking technology is applied; Checking whether the Active X object is created; It provides a method for automatically obfuscating Javascript and using a hooking technique that includes a method for detecting malicious web sites. |
